我有以下(高度简化的)XML文档,我正在使用OPENXML函数将其读入我的数据库:1230我像这样导入到数据库中:insertinto[Foo]([bar])selectds.[bar]fromopenxml(@xmlHandle,'root/row',2)with([bar]int)ds问题是OPENXML将int数据类型的空字段转换为零,因此它被插入到我的表中:bar----12300我想插入到我的表中的是:bar----1230NULL如何让OPENXML函数将空字段视为NULL而不是默认将其转换为零? 最佳答案 由于没有人有
我使用OpenXMLSDK2.0生成包含大量数据的Excel文件,大约。1000000行,我需要优化内存使用,因为我的机器速度非常快。我想通过在运行时将生成的DOM树的一部分刷新到文件中来解决这个问题。我为数据制作自己的缓冲。例如,我有100000条记录要写入,当我将1000行添加到Excel工作表时,我希望将流刷新到文件中。我通过使用方法worksheetPart.Worksheet.Save()来实现。文档说这个方法Save():“将DOM树中的数据保存回部件。它也可以被调用多次。每次调用时,流都会被刷新。”foreach(RecordmindataList){Rowcontent
我正在尝试使用SharpZipLib从.xlsx文件中读取数据以将其解压缩(在内存中)并读取内部xml文件。一切都很好,但识别日期-它们以julean格式存储,我需要以某种方式识别数字是日期还是只是数字。在另一个主题中(不幸的是它死了,我需要快速回答)我从MarkBaker那里了解了一些事情,但仍然不够......"Excelstoresdatesasafloatvalue...theintegerpartbeingthenumberofdayssince1/1/1900(or1/1/1904dependingonwhichcalendarisbeingused),thefract
Android多平台ARSDK使用1、VuforiaARSDK手机端VuforiaSDK1、sdk地址下载2、下载samples3、项目运行4、License申请5、ImageTarget6、modelTarget识别图片7、参考文档Unity版本Vuforia版本SDK1、新建unity项目2、下载VuforiaSDK3、导入到项目中4、添加组件和模型5、运行的结果7、参考文档2、GoogleARCoreSDKAndroidSDK1、sceneformSDK官网2、案例下载3、手机Googleplay服务apk4、加载自己的模型文件5、效果UnitySDK1、导入ARFoundation插件
在使用OpenXMLSDKv2.0创建Excel电子表格时,我们的Excel输出最初成功运行了数月。最近Excel(所有版本)开始提示“Excel在‘zot.xlsx’中发现不可读的内容。是否要恢复此工作簿的内容?”。我们在Web应用程序中创建文件,使用MemoryStream作为存储,然后在MIME类型为“application/vnd.openxmlformats-officedocument.spreadsheetml.sheet”。坏文件的解压缩内容与没有错误的文件的解压缩内容相同。 最佳答案 我们追查了好几个小时,一路上捡
我刚刚开始通过SQLServerManagementStudio将XML文件读入表中。可能有更好的方法,但我想使用这种方法。目前,我正在阅读有关人员记录的标准XML文件。tag是每一行数据的最高级别。我想将所有记录读入我的SQL表中的不同行。到目前为止,我使用以下方法进展顺利:SELECT--Recordcategory,editor,entered,subcategory,uid,updated,--Personfirst_name,last_name,ssn,ei,title,POSITION,FROMOPENXML(@hDoc,'records/record/person/nam
我设法挖掘出的关于开发游戏内叠加层的少量信息(类似于Steam所做的)提到必须拦截调用图形API的帧交换函数,并在其中挂接我自己的绘图例程。这似乎是Mumble(游戏VoIP)正在做。因为我从来没有做过任何涉及Hook的事情,而且我对DirectX没有太多经验,所以我想知道是否有某种SDK,或者甚至只是一个比Mumble更易读的例子,它也实现了输入,演示了如何实现交互式游戏内叠加层。Mumble很棒,但我似乎无法全神贯注于它,尤其是它为了正确Hook它所做的更有趣的事情。此外,如果您有关于如何在Mac和Linux上执行此操作的更多详细信息...:-) 最佳答
我使用面向Java开发人员的EclipseJuno,我想向其中添加C/C++功能。我下载了WindowsSDK并尝试创建HelloWorldC++项目。但似乎Eclipse没有看到WindowsSDK,所以我无法编译我的项目。 最佳答案 用微软编译器编译和构建一个C++项目是一些繁琐的工作。但是如果你已经安装了某个版本的windowssdk,就完成了将近一半的工作......好吧,我认为您不需要设置MS开发环境,它已经在您的路径中。我可以用eclipseneon版本向您展示这个过程。我还假设您通过市场安装了eclipsecdt。您应
我在WindowsVista上,想用MATLAB编译C++函数。我在系统上只有lcc编译器,运行mex-setup时可以看到:mex-setupWelcometomex-setup.Thisutilitywillhelpyousetupadefaultcompiler.Foralistofsupportedcompilers,seehttp://www.mathworks.com/support/compilers/R2011a/win32.htmlPleasechooseyourcompilerforbuildingMEX-files:Wouldyoulikemextolocatei
也许有人可以帮助我解决这个问题。我正在一台新的基于Windows的笔记本电脑上设置Android。然而,最近Android平台似乎已经转向试图敦促用户下载ADT包,隐藏仅下载的SDK。我不想要ADTbudle,因为它包含旧版本的Eclipse。我认为有一个特定的64位Windows版本的SDK可供下载,我没有错吗?或者实际上从来没有64位版本,我记错了?我问这个是因为我一辈子都看不到AndroidSDK的64位下载。仅适用于我不想要或不需要的开发包。 最佳答案 我想你记错了;始终只有32位版本的SDK。我认为与64位bundle的唯